引言
LOGO,作为一种结合了图形设计、计算机科学和数学的学科,不仅具有编程之魅,更蕴含着设计之美。LOGO设计不仅仅是图形的堆砌,它背后蕴含着丰富的创意魔法,将编程与艺术完美结合。本文将深入解析LOGO设计背后的创意魔法,探讨其设计理念、技术实现以及教育意义。
LOGO设计的创意之源
1. 设计之美
LOGO设计之美体现在其融合了图形设计、计算机科学和数学等多个学科的知识。设计师通过色彩、形状、线条等元素,将创意转化为视觉艺术作品。
色彩运用
色彩在LOGO设计中扮演着重要角色。不同的色彩组合可以传达不同的情感和意义。例如,红色代表激情和活力,蓝色代表稳定和可靠,绿色代表健康和环保。
形状与线条
形状和线条是LOGO设计的基本元素。设计师通过巧妙地组合这些元素,创造出独特的视觉形象。例如,圆形代表和谐与完美,三角形代表力量与稳定。
2. 编程之魅
LOGO设计的编程过程并非简单,它需要设计师深入理解计算机语言,将创意转化为可执行的代码。
算法优化
在LOGO设计中,算法优化至关重要。设计师需要运用高效的算法,确保LOGO的运行流畅、视觉效果出色。
程序逻辑
LOGO设计的程序逻辑需要严谨。设计师需要确保每个编程步骤都符合逻辑,以保证LOGO的最终效果。
LOGO设计的实现技术
1. 设计软件
LOGO设计通常使用专业的图形设计软件,如Adobe Illustrator、Photoshop等。
Adobe Illustrator
Adobe Illustrator是一款功能强大的矢量图形设计软件,适用于LOGO设计中的图形绘制和编辑。
Photoshop
Photoshop是一款位图图像处理软件,适用于LOGO设计中的图像处理和特效制作。
2. 编程语言
LOGO设计需要使用计算机语言进行编程,如Python、Java等。
Python
Python是一种易于学习的编程语言,适用于LOGO设计中的算法实现和程序逻辑编写。
Java
Java是一种跨平台的编程语言,适用于LOGO设计中的复杂算法和程序逻辑。
LOGO设计的教育意义
1. 激发编程兴趣
LOGO设计可以激发孩子们对计算机编程的兴趣,培养他们的逻辑思维和创造能力。
2. 培养审美观念
LOGO设计有助于培养孩子们的审美观念,提高他们的艺术素养。
3. 增强团队协作
LOGO设计通常需要团队合作完成,有助于培养孩子们的团队协作精神。
结论
LOGO设计背后的创意魔法,将编程与艺术完美结合,为设计师们提供了无限的可能。通过深入解析LOGO设计,我们可以更好地理解其设计理念、技术实现以及教育意义,从而在今后的设计实践中,创造出更多具有创意的LOGO作品。
